Biological Activity

Potent β-adrenoceptor and α1-adrenoceptor antagonist (Ki values are 0.81, 0.96 and 2.2 nM for β1-, β2- and α1-adrenoceptors respectively) that displays antihypertensive and peripheral vasodilatory activity. Blocks cardiac inward-rectifier K+ (KIR) channels, voltage-dependent Ca2+ channels and exhibits antioxidant properties at higher concentrations.
